Secure Your Smart Home: A Comprehensive Guide to Broadband and Wi-Fi Safety
In today's increasingly networked world, smart homes are becoming more prevalent. While these technological marvels offer unparalleled convenience, they also present a potential risk for cyberattacks. To guarantee the safety and security of your smart home, it's crucial to implement robust broadband and Wi-Fi safety measures.
- Always use strong, unique passwords for your router and all connected gadgets.
- Activate firewalls to block unauthorized access to your network.
- Keep updated the firmware on your router and smart home devices.
- Consider using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to protect your online traffic.
- Track your network activity for any unusual behavior.
By following these guidelines, here you can reduce the risks associated with smart home technology and enjoy the benefits of a connected life without compromising your privacy.

Safeguard Your Family and Assets: Broadband, WiFi, and Home Security Essentials
In today's digital age, safeguarding your family and valuables has never been more important. Your home network serves as the gateway to your sensitive information and connected devices. To ensure robust protection, consider these fundamental essentials for broadband, WiFi, and home security:
* **Secure Your Network:** Employ a strong and unique password for your router and enable WPA2 or WPA3 encryption for your WiFi connection. Regularly update your router's firmware to patch vulnerabilities.
* **Firewall Protection:** Activate the firewall built into your router and consider installing a dedicated software firewall on your computers and mobile devices. Firewalls act as barriers, stopping unauthorized access to your network.
* **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A):** Implement MFA for all online accounts that offer it. This adds an extra layer of security by requiring a verification from your phone or email in addition to your password.
* **Password Management:** Use strong and unique passwords for each account, and consider utilizing a password manager to securely store and generate complex credentials.
* **Home Security System:** Invest in a reliable home security system that includes sensors for doors, windows, and motion. Link your security system to a professional monitoring service for added peace of mind.
Remember, staying informed about cybersecurity threats and best practices is essential for preserving the safety of your family and assets.
